Cellular prion protein protects from inflammatory and neuropathic pain
<p>Abstract</p> <p>Cellular prion protein (PrP<sup>C</sup>) inhibits <it>N</it>-Methyl-<it>D</it>-Aspartate (NMDA) receptors. Since NMDA receptors play an important role in the transmission of pain signals in the dorsal horn of spinal cord, we th...
